Bug Description
When using Sodium 1.21.11, my FPS is consistently capped at exactly 144 FPS, even though my monitor runs at 240 Hz.
This issue does not occur in Sodium 1.21.1, where I get the expected ~240 FPS under the same conditions.
Reproduction Steps
-
Install Minecraft with Sodium 1.21.11
-
Launch the game with only Sodium installed (no other mods)
-
Observe that FPS is capped at exactly 144
-
Downgrade to Sodium 1.21.1
-
Launch the game again under the same conditions
-
FPS returns to ~240
Expected Behavior
FPS should not be capped at 144 and should match the monitor refresh rate (~240 FPS).
Actual Behavior
FPS is consistently capped at exactly 144 FPS in Sodium 1.21.11.
System Information
- GPU: NVIDIA RTX 4070 SUPER
- Monitor: 240 Hz (single monitor setup)
- OS: Windows 11
- Minecraft version: (1.21.1)
- Mod Loader: Fabric / NeoForge (issue occurs on both)
Additional Notes
- VSync is disabled in-game
- No FPS limit is set in-game or in the NVIDIA Control Panel
- Issue only occurs in newer Sodium versions
- Older version (1.21.1) works as expected
